Mango Sorbet with a Hint of Lime
This easy homemade mango sorbet is made in the ice cream maker. It's a refreshing frozen dessert or snack that is perfect for summer and just as popular with kids and adults!

Instructions
Put the lime juice, sugar and water in a saucepan and heat, stirring, until the sugar has dissolved. Take it off the heat.
Stir in the mango puree. Put in the fridge for 30 minutes until cool.
Pour the cooled mango mixture into an ice cream maker and churn. Transfer to a container and store in the freezer
